Oracle Database Appliance X9-2 Series Components and Capabilities

See a listing of the various supported capabilities for the Oracle Database Appliance X9-2 series.

The following table lists supported components and capabilities for the Oracle Database Appliance X9-2 series systems.

Component Oracle Database Appliance X9-2S Oracle Database Appliance X9-2L Oracle Database Appliance X9-2-HA

Server node

Single 2RU server.

Single 2RU server.

Two 2RU server nodes. Each server node operates independently from the other server node. The lower server is node 0. The upper server is node 1.

CPUs

One 16-core 2.4 GHz Intel Xeon S4314 processor.

Two 16-core 2.4 GHz Intel Xeon S4314 processors.

Two 16-core 2.4 GHz Intel Xeon S4314 processors per server node.

Memory

256 GB – eight 32 GB low-voltage DDR4 RDIMMs rated at 3200 MT/sec.

Optional memory expansion to 512 GB. See Optional Component Installation.

512 GB – sixteen 32 GB low-voltage DDR4 RDIMMs rated at 3200 MT/sec.

Optional memory expansion is available to 1 TB. See Optional Component Installation.

512 GB – sixteen 32 GB low-voltage DDR4 RDIMMs rated at 3200 MT/sec per server node.

Optional memory expansion to 1 TB per node. Both server nodes must have the same amount of memory. See Optional Component Installation.

Storage devices

The server includes:

  • Two internal 240 GB M.2 SATA SSDs reserved for operating system storage and system booting

  • Two 2.5-inch 6.8 TB NVMe SSDs (in 3.5-inch mounting brackets) in front slots 0 and 1

No additional storage options are supported.

The server includes:

  • Two internal 240 GB M.2 SATA SSDs reserved for operating system storage and system booting

  • Two 2.5-inch 6.8 TB NVMe SSDs (in 3.5-inch mounting brackets) in front slots 0 and 1

Up to ten optional NVMe SSDs can be added. See Optional Component Installation.

Each server node includes:

  • Two internal 240 GB M.2 SATA SSDs reserved for operating system storage and system booting

The 4RU storage shelf includes one of the following available configurations:

  • Partially populated storage shelf with either six, twelve, or eighteen 2.5-inch 7.68 TB SAS SSDs (in 3.5-inch mounting brackets)

  • Twenty-four 2.5-inch 7.68 TB SAS SSDs (in 3.5-inch mounting brackets) in slots 0-23

  • Six 2.5-inch 7.68 TB SAS SSDs (in 3.5-inch mounting brackets) in slots 0-5 and eighteen 3.5-inch 18 TB SAS HDDs in slots 6-23

For a partially populated storage shelf, optional 7.68 TB SAS SSDs, or 18 TB SAS HDDs can be added. See Optional Component Installation.

Oracle Database Appliance X9-2-HA Front and Back Panels

See views and descriptions of front and back panel features for Oracle Database Appliance X9-2-HA.

This section describes Oracle Database Appliance X9-2-HA front and back panels. If you have some other Oracle Database Appliance model, select the appropriate link listed in Overview of Oracle Database Appliance.

Oracle Database Appliance X9-2-HA Front Panel

See an illustration and listing of Oracle Database Appliance X9-2-HA front panel features.

Oracle Database Appliance X9-2-HA includes two server nodes (two Oracle Server X9-2L's) and an Oracle DE3-24C storage shelf. The entire unit occupies 8RU. The optional storage expansion shelf requires an additional 4RU, increasing the total to 12RU.

Note:

When contacting Oracle Support Services, use the Top Level Identifier (TLI) instead of the serial number. You can find the TLI by looking at the top of either server node or on the top of the storage shelf. For details, see Technical Support.

Storage Shelf Front Panel Features

See an illustration and listing of Oracle Database Appliance X9-2-HA storage shelf front panel features.

The following figure shows the Oracle Database Appliance X9-2-HA storage shelf front panel features.

Note:

There are three base configurations for the storage shelf: two fully populated and one partially populated (disk slots 6-23 are filler panels). Do not attempt to move or switch disks in the base configurations as it could cause the deployment to fail.

You have the option of upgrading the partially populated base configuration storage shelf to add disks to the empty slots. See Optional Component Installation. Upgrading the base configuration to a fully populated storage shelf will allow you to add a storage expansion shelf later, if needed.

Technical Support

How to obtain technical support for your appliance.

For technical support, go to:

https://support.oracle.com/portal/

Oracle Database Appliance X9-2S/X9-2L Oracle Database Appliance X9-2-HA

Report the serial number located on the front panel of the system, the top of the system, or on the Customer Information Sheet that is shipped with the system.

You only need to extend the server node a couple of inches on its slide rails to see the serial label on the top of the system. You do not need to release any cables, or slide it to the extended maintenance position.

Report the Top Level Identifier (TLI). To see the TLI, look on the Customer Information Sheet or look at the top of a server node or storage shelf on the left-hand side towards the front.

The TLI part number and TLI serial number are the same for the factory-bundled server nodes of an appliance. The following figure shows an example Top Level Identifier label:

If the appliance is in a rack where you cannot see the TLI, do one of the following:

  • Look on another component (server node or storage shelf) of the appliance. All factory-bundled server nodes of Oracle Database Appliance have the same TLI numbers.

  • Slide a server node partway out on its rails, just far enough to see the TLI. See the Oracle Database Appliance X9-2 Service Manual for details.

    You only need to extend the server node a couple of inches on its slide rails to see the TLI. You do not need to release any cables, or slide it to the extended maintenance position.
